I wonder what special boot time omap_mcbsp_request call has in respect
to McBSP access. DSP issue pointed by Tony might be one answer and I'm
also thinking can it be also some clock gating problem to the McBSP like
some parent clock gets idled after booting?

Can you move this boot time initialization moment around with
xxx_initcall variants to see what is the point where block is not
anymore accessable? Basically around the DSP power up and idle code
(were there such code for older audio drivers?) and where unused clocks
are disabled (functions clk_disable_unused and
omap1_clk_disable_unused).
